Niles police investigating Wednesday stabbing

Published 3:22 am Friday, December 22, 2006

By Staff
NILES – Niles police are investigating a stabbing at Colonial Bar at 661 N. 11th St., Niles, that occured on Wednesday, Dec. 20, according to a press release from Niles City Police Department.
The victim, William Ditz, 43, of Buchanan, was treated on the scene by Niles Fire Department and Southwestern Michigan Community Ambulance Service then transported him to Lakeland Hospital in Niles where he was further treated for injuries, the press release stated.
Detectives have identified an individual who is believed to have more information about the incident, and they are attempting to locate this person.
Also Wednesday, two adults and one juvenile were arrested by the Niles Police Department when drugs and a handgun were found at a Niles residence.
The Niles Police Department found 14 grams of crack cocaine, 19 grams of marijuana and a .32-caliber handgun as evidence at 1124 N. 9th St. in Niles, the release stated.
The adults were charged with possession of crack cocaine with the intent to deliver and maintaining a drug house. One of the adults was charged with possession of an unregistered gun.
